Itinerary Overview

Here’s a detailed day-by-day breakdown of a typical 4-day budget Serengeti safari from Moshi:

Day 1: Moshi to Serengeti National Park

Depart early from Moshi and drive to Serengeti National Park. Enjoy game drives en route to your campsite.

Day 2: Full Day in Serengeti

Spend the entire day exploring the Serengeti, with morning and afternoon game drives.

Day 3: Serengeti to Ngorongoro Crater

Morning game drive in Serengeti, then transfer to Ngorongoro Crater for an overnight stay.

Day 4: Ngorongoro Crater to Moshi

Descend into the crater for a game drive, then return to Moshi in the evening.

Costs and Budgeting

Budget safaris typically include transport, park fees, accommodation, and meals. Exclusions are tips, personal expenses, and travel insurance.

FAQs

What is the best time for a 4-day budget Serengeti safari?

The dry season (June-October) is ideal for wildlife viewing.

How much does a 4-day budget Serengeti safari cost?

Prices vary but budget options start around $800 per person.
